Hi Huisong,

Some of the patches above adds new features to the 'features.rst', but
features.rst document describes features that drivers mark in feature
list in .ini file, all features are listed in the 'default.ini'.

When a new feature is added into 'default.ini', it can be described in
'features.rst' and later all driver .ini files should be updated to
reflect if they support this feature or not.
